Welcome, Guest. Please login or register.


Author Topic: SPEmu128 (Read 159315 times)

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#15 on: 2015.June.09. 08:52:49 »
Meg kéne nézni a 3-as EXOS változót (DEF_TYPE), és ha az 0, akkor nem foglalkozni az EXDOS-sal. (A FILE: az nem file kezelő periféria, így ha a FILEIO aktív, akkor 0 lesz a változó értéke.)
Oké, köszi szépen, beteszem majd.

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#16 on: 2015.June.14. 16:44:18 »
Ez a véglegesnek szánt változat, szóljatok, ha valami hibára bukkantok, ha nincs, akkor készül a csomagolt verzió, és nem tudom, hogy ROM verziót érdemes-e készíteni, most jut eszembe, hogy a Snapshot mentést/töltést memóriába / ból elfelejtettem letesztelni, pedig teszteléskor még két programot is becsipogtattam TAP fájlból.
Változások:
- EXOS 3-as változó figyelése a default eszköz keresésénél
- SNA betöltésekor ha nem választunk fájlt, nem akad ki
- Flash megvalósítva
- hang módok közötti választás

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#17 on: 2015.June.18. 22:15:38 »
SPEmu128 Végleges változaz fájl/ROM
« Last Edit: 2015.June.21. 10:29:44 by geco »

Offline nyuzga

  • EP addict
  • *
  • Posts: 2307
  • Country: hu
Re: SPEmu128
« Reply #18 on: 2015.June.20. 10:57:05 »
Nagyon jó. Gratulálok. :)
Találtam pár játékot, ami fut vele.

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#19 on: 2015.June.20. 14:04:34 »
Egy kis módosításon esett át SPEmu128, két hozzászólással lejjebb található link frissítve:
- Hang kikapcsolása emulátor resetkor  (F8)
- ROM tartalmának visszamásolása backup szegmensekről az emulátor által használt RAM területre minden emulátor reset után (F8)
- konvertáló rész frissítése, így megy a Rocky Horror Show is.

Köszi :)
Az a jó, hogy talán egy olyan fájlt se láttam a csomagodban, mint ami az én csomgomban szerepel :)

Offline nyuzga

  • EP addict
  • *
  • Posts: 2307
  • Country: hu
Re: SPEmu128
« Reply #20 on: 2015.June.20. 16:45:12 »
A TIMESCAN.TAP sajnos nem megy. Véletlenül raktam a csomagba. Viszont ez az új proggi nagyszerűen fut.

Offline nyuzga

  • EP addict
  • *
  • Posts: 2307
  • Country: hu
Re: SPEmu128
« Reply #21 on: 2015.June.20. 16:59:42 »
Egy kis módosításon esett át SPEmu128, két hozzászólással lejjebb található link frissítve:
- Hang kikapcsolása emulátor resetkor  (F8)
- ROM tartalmának visszamásolása backup szegmensekről az emulátor által használt RAM területre minden emulátor reset után (F8)
- konvertáló rész frissítése, így megy a Rocky Horror Show is.

Köszi :)
Az a jó, hogy talán egy olyan fájlt se láttam a csomagodban, mint ami az én csomgomban szerepel :)

Miért nem Z80-as mentéseket használtál? SNA-t csak 48k-s config tud menteni a Z80-at pedig 128-as is.

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#22 on: 2015.June.20. 17:32:37 »
A Z80-at nem is néztem, azért választottam az SNA-t a TAP mellett betöltéshez, mert ezek egyszerű formátumok, és ebből a kettőből van a legtöbb fájl, valamelyik emulátor tud 128Kb-s SNA-t is menteni, 2-vel teszteltem is.

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#23 on: 2015.June.20. 17:43:40 »
A Time Scanner is működik, de csak 48-as módban, sajnos azon programok közé tartozik, ami úgy ellenőrzi, hogy 128-as speccy van-e alatta, hogy belapoz a 3. lapra egy másik memóriaszegmenst, eltárol rajta adatot, aztán visszalapozza az eredetit, és megnézi, mi van ott, ezzel az a baj, hogy nem állítja át a vermet 0000h-ról, így a lapozás emuláció rossz helyre tér vissza :(

Offline nyuzga

  • EP addict
  • *
  • Posts: 2307
  • Country: hu
Re: SPEmu128
« Reply #24 on: 2015.June.20. 17:50:33 »
A Z80-at nem is néztem, azért választottam az SNA-t a TAP mellett betöltéshez, mert ezek egyszerű formátumok, és ebből a kettőből van a legtöbb fájl, valamelyik emulátor tud 128Kb-s SNA-t is menteni, 2-vel teszteltem is.

Pentagon 128-ba tud csak Sna-t menteni. Az meg nem mindig jó a normál 128-as géphez.

Újabb csomag:

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#25 on: 2015.June.20. 19:08:56 »
Lapozórutin  kis lassulása árán sikerült kiküszöbölni a lejjebb említett visszatérési hibát, a Time scanner megy, meg megnéztem még 5 programot a régi csomagomból azok is mennek.
Befordítsam ezt véglegesnek a fájl, és a ROM verzióba?

Offline Zozosoft

  • Global Moderator
  • EP addict
  • *
  • Posts: 14779
  • Country: hu
    • http://enterprise.iko.hu/
Re: SPEmu128
« Reply #26 on: 2015.June.20. 19:50:56 »
Befordítsam ezt véglegesnek a fájl, és a ROM verzióba?
Igen.

Offline Lacika

  • EP addict
  • *
  • Posts: 3218
  • Country: hu
    • http://www.ep128.hu
Re: SPEmu128
« Reply #27 on: 2015.June.20. 20:00:49 »
- ROM tartalmának visszamásolása backup szegmensekről az emulátor által használt RAM területre minden emulátor reset után (F8)

A RAM igény mennyire növekedett emiatt?

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#28 on: 2015.June.20. 20:12:27 »
A RAM igény mennyire növekedett emiatt?
32KB-val, ennyi ROM-ja van a Spectrum 128-asnak, de végülis igaz az, hogy nagyjából mindegy, hogy 208Kb, vagy 240Kb, 64Kb-s bővítéssel így se, úgy se futna, 128Kb-s bővítéssel meg mind a kettő, már ha volt ilyen bővítés valaha.

Offline geco

  • EP addict
  • *
  • Posts: 7232
  • Country: hu
    • Támogató Támogató
Re: SPEmu128
« Reply #29 on: 2015.June.20. 20:18:30 »
A lenti link már a legfrissebb, a 0000h-s verem melletti lapozást orvosló verziót tartalmazza.